Subversion Repositories gelsvn

Rev

Rev 67 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 67 Rev 69
Line 1... Line 1...
1
<?xml version="1.0" encoding="Windows-1252"?>
1
<?xml version="1.0" encoding="Windows-1252"?>
2
<VisualStudioProject
2
<VisualStudioProject
3
	ProjectType="Visual C++"
3
	ProjectType="Visual C++"
4
	Version="7.10"
4
	Version="7.10"
5
	Name="HMeshUtil"
5
	Name="HMeshUtil"
6
	ProjectGUID="{DED2D723-4DA9-4D41-8089-95966951566B}"
6
	ProjectGUID="{2221A6B1-FECA-1BAD-22B2-383E8B332AD4}"
-
 
7
	SccProjectName=""
7
	Keyword="Win32Proj">
8
	SccLocalPath="">
8
	<Platforms>
9
	<Platforms>
9
		<Platform
10
		<Platform
10
			Name="Win32"/>
11
			Name="Win32"/>
11
	</Platforms>
12
	</Platforms>
12
	<Configurations>
13
	<Configurations>
13
		<Configuration
14
		<Configuration
14
			Name="Debug|Win32"
15
			Name="Debug|Win32"
15
			OutputDirectory="..\..\lib"
16
			OutputDirectory="Debug"
16
			IntermediateDirectory="Debug"
17
			IntermediateDirectory="Debug\HMeshUtil"
17
			ConfigurationType="4"
18
			ConfigurationType="4"
-
 
19
			UseOfMFC="0"
-
 
20
			ATLMinimizesCRunTimeLibraryUsage="FALSE"
18
			CharacterSet="2">
21
			CharacterSet="0">
19
			<Tool
22
			<Tool
20
				Name="VCCLCompilerTool"
23
				Name="VCCLCompilerTool"
21
				Optimization="0"
24
				Optimization="0"
22
				AdditionalIncludeDirectories="..\..\src;$(GELEXT)\include"
25
				AdditionalIncludeDirectories="$(GELEXT)"
23
				PreprocessorDefinitions="WIN32;_DEBUG;_LIB"
26
				PreprocessorDefinitions="_DEBUG;WIN32;_WINDOWS"
24
				MinimalRebuild="TRUE"
27
				MinimalRebuild="FALSE"
-
 
28
				ExceptionHandling="TRUE"
25
				BasicRuntimeChecks="3"
29
				BasicRuntimeChecks="3"
26
				RuntimeLibrary="5"
30
				RuntimeLibrary="3"
27
				UsePrecompiledHeader="0"
31
				BufferSecurityCheck="TRUE"
-
 
32
				EnableFunctionLevelLinking="TRUE"
-
 
33
				TreatWChar_tAsBuiltInType="FALSE"
-
 
34
				ForceConformanceInForLoopScope="TRUE"
-
 
35
				RuntimeTypeInfo="TRUE"
-
 
36
				ProgramDataBaseFileName="Debug\HMeshUtild.pdb"
28
				WarningLevel="3"
37
				WarningLevel="3"
-
 
38
				SuppressStartupBanner="TRUE"
29
				Detect64BitPortabilityProblems="TRUE"
39
				Detect64BitPortabilityProblems="FALSE"
30
				DebugInformationFormat="4"/>
40
				DebugInformationFormat="3"/>
31
			<Tool
41
			<Tool
32
				Name="VCCustomBuildTool"/>
42
				Name="VCCustomBuildTool"/>
33
			<Tool
43
			<Tool
34
				Name="VCLibrarianTool"
44
				Name="VCLibrarianTool"
35
				OutputFile="$(OutDir)/HMeshUtild.lib"
45
				OutputFile="Debug\HMeshUtild.lib"
36
				AdditionalLibraryDirectories=""/>
-
 
37
			<Tool
-
 
38
				Name="VCMIDLTool"/>
46
				TargetMachine="1"/>
39
			<Tool
47
			<Tool
40
				Name="VCPostBuildEventTool"/>
48
				Name="VCPostBuildEventTool"
-
 
49
			/>
41
			<Tool
50
			<Tool
42
				Name="VCPreBuildEventTool"/>
51
				Name="VCPreBuildEventTool"/>
43
			<Tool
52
			<Tool
44
				Name="VCPreLinkEventTool"/>
53
				Name="VCPreLinkEventTool"/>
45
			<Tool
54
			<Tool
46
				Name="VCResourceCompilerTool"/>
55
				Name="VCResourceCompilerTool"
-
 
56
				PreprocessorDefinitions="_DEBUG"
-
 
57
				Culture="1033"
-
 
58
				AdditionalIncludeDirectories="$(GELEXT)"/>
47
			<Tool
59
			<Tool
48
				Name="VCWebServiceProxyGeneratorTool"/>
60
				Name="VCWebServiceProxyGeneratorTool"/>
49
			<Tool
61
			<Tool
50
				Name="VCXMLDataGeneratorTool"/>
62
				Name="VCWebDeploymentTool"/>
51
			<Tool
-
 
52
				Name="VCManagedWrapperGeneratorTool"/>
-
 
53
			<Tool
-
 
54
				Name="VCAuxiliaryManagedWrapperGeneratorTool"/>
-
 
55
		</Configuration>
63
		</Configuration>
56
		<Configuration
64
		<Configuration
57
			Name="Release|Win32"
65
			Name="Install|Win32"
58
			OutputDirectory="..\..\lib"
66
			OutputDirectory="$(GELEXT)\lib\windows"
59
			IntermediateDirectory="Release"
67
			IntermediateDirectory="Install\HMeshUtil"
60
			ConfigurationType="4"
68
			ConfigurationType="4"
-
 
69
			UseOfMFC="0"
-
 
70
			ATLMinimizesCRunTimeLibraryUsage="FALSE"
61
			CharacterSet="2">
71
			CharacterSet="0">
62
			<Tool
72
			<Tool
63
				Name="VCCLCompilerTool"
73
				Name="VCCLCompilerTool"
-
 
74
				Optimization="3"
64
				AdditionalIncludeDirectories="..\..\src;$(GELEXT)\include"
75
				AdditionalIncludeDirectories="$(GELEXT)"
65
				PreprocessorDefinitions="WIN32;NDEBUG;_LIB"
76
				PreprocessorDefinitions="NDEBUG;WIN32;_WINDOWS"
-
 
77
				MinimalRebuild="FALSE"
-
 
78
				ExceptionHandling="TRUE"
66
				RuntimeLibrary="4"
79
				RuntimeLibrary="2"
67
				UsePrecompiledHeader="0"
80
				BufferSecurityCheck="TRUE"
-
 
81
				EnableFunctionLevelLinking="TRUE"
-
 
82
				TreatWChar_tAsBuiltInType="FALSE"
-
 
83
				ForceConformanceInForLoopScope="TRUE"
-
 
84
				RuntimeTypeInfo="TRUE"
68
				WarningLevel="3"
85
				WarningLevel="3"
-
 
86
				SuppressStartupBanner="TRUE"
69
				Detect64BitPortabilityProblems="TRUE"
87
				Detect64BitPortabilityProblems="FALSE"
70
				DebugInformationFormat="3"/>
88
				DebugInformationFormat="3"/>
71
			<Tool
89
			<Tool
72
				Name="VCCustomBuildTool"/>
90
				Name="VCCustomBuildTool"/>
73
			<Tool
91
			<Tool
74
				Name="VCLibrarianTool"
92
				Name="VCLibrarianTool"
75
				OutputFile="$(OutDir)/HMeshUtil.lib"
93
				OutputFile="$(GELEXT)\lib\windows\HMeshUtil.lib"
76
				AdditionalLibraryDirectories=""/>
-
 
77
			<Tool
-
 
78
				Name="VCMIDLTool"/>
94
				TargetMachine="1"/>
79
			<Tool
95
			<Tool
80
				Name="VCPostBuildEventTool"/>
96
				Name="VCPostBuildEventTool"
-
 
97
				CommandLine="runme.bat"
-
 
98
			/>
81
			<Tool
99
			<Tool
82
				Name="VCPreBuildEventTool"/>
100
				Name="VCPreBuildEventTool"/>
83
			<Tool
101
			<Tool
84
				Name="VCPreLinkEventTool"/>
102
				Name="VCPreLinkEventTool"/>
85
			<Tool
103
			<Tool
86
				Name="VCResourceCompilerTool"/>
104
				Name="VCResourceCompilerTool"
-
 
105
				PreprocessorDefinitions="NDEBUG"
-
 
106
				Culture="1033"
-
 
107
				AdditionalIncludeDirectories="$(GELEXT)"/>
87
			<Tool
108
			<Tool
88
				Name="VCWebServiceProxyGeneratorTool"/>
109
				Name="VCWebServiceProxyGeneratorTool"/>
89
			<Tool
110
			<Tool
90
				Name="VCXMLDataGeneratorTool"/>
111
				Name="VCWebDeploymentTool"/>
91
			<Tool
-
 
92
				Name="VCManagedWrapperGeneratorTool"/>
-
 
93
			<Tool
-
 
94
				Name="VCAuxiliaryManagedWrapperGeneratorTool"/>
-
 
95
		</Configuration>
112
		</Configuration>
96
		<Configuration
113
		<Configuration
97
			Name="Install|Win32"
114
			Name="Release|Win32"
98
			OutputDirectory="$(GELEXT)\lib\windows"
115
			OutputDirectory="Release"
99
			IntermediateDirectory="$(ConfigurationName)"
116
			IntermediateDirectory="Release\HMeshUtil"
100
			ConfigurationType="4"
117
			ConfigurationType="4"
-
 
118
			UseOfMFC="0"
-
 
119
			ATLMinimizesCRunTimeLibraryUsage="FALSE"
101
			CharacterSet="2">
120
			CharacterSet="0">
102
			<Tool
121
			<Tool
103
				Name="VCCLCompilerTool"
122
				Name="VCCLCompilerTool"
-
 
123
				Optimization="3"
104
				AdditionalIncludeDirectories="..\..\src;$(GELEXT)\include"
124
				AdditionalIncludeDirectories="$(GELEXT)"
105
				PreprocessorDefinitions="WIN32;NDEBUG;_LIB"
125
				PreprocessorDefinitions="NDEBUG;WIN32;_WINDOWS"
-
 
126
				MinimalRebuild="FALSE"
-
 
127
				ExceptionHandling="TRUE"
106
				RuntimeLibrary="4"
128
				RuntimeLibrary="2"
107
				UsePrecompiledHeader="0"
129
				BufferSecurityCheck="TRUE"
-
 
130
				EnableFunctionLevelLinking="TRUE"
-
 
131
				TreatWChar_tAsBuiltInType="FALSE"
-
 
132
				ForceConformanceInForLoopScope="TRUE"
-
 
133
				RuntimeTypeInfo="TRUE"
108
				WarningLevel="3"
134
				WarningLevel="3"
-
 
135
				SuppressStartupBanner="TRUE"
109
				Detect64BitPortabilityProblems="TRUE"
136
				Detect64BitPortabilityProblems="FALSE"
110
				DebugInformationFormat="3"/>
137
				DebugInformationFormat="3"/>
111
			<Tool
138
			<Tool
112
				Name="VCCustomBuildTool"/>
139
				Name="VCCustomBuildTool"/>
113
			<Tool
140
			<Tool
114
				Name="VCLibrarianTool"
141
				Name="VCLibrarianTool"
115
				OutputFile="$(OutDir)/HMeshUtil.lib"
142
				OutputFile="Release\HMeshUtil.lib"
116
				AdditionalLibraryDirectories=""/>
-
 
117
			<Tool
-
 
118
				Name="VCMIDLTool"/>
143
				TargetMachine="1"/>
119
			<Tool
144
			<Tool
120
				Name="VCPostBuildEventTool"
145
				Name="VCPostBuildEventTool"
121
				CommandLine="xcopy /Y *.h $(GELEXT)include\$(ProjectName)\"/>
-
 
-
 
146
			/>
122
			<Tool
147
			<Tool
123
				Name="VCPreBuildEventTool"/>
148
				Name="VCPreBuildEventTool"/>
124
			<Tool
149
			<Tool
125
				Name="VCPreLinkEventTool"/>
150
				Name="VCPreLinkEventTool"/>
126
			<Tool
151
			<Tool
127
				Name="VCResourceCompilerTool"/>
152
				Name="VCResourceCompilerTool"
-
 
153
				PreprocessorDefinitions="NDEBUG"
-
 
154
				Culture="1033"
-
 
155
				AdditionalIncludeDirectories="$(GELEXT)"/>
128
			<Tool
156
			<Tool
129
				Name="VCWebServiceProxyGeneratorTool"/>
157
				Name="VCWebServiceProxyGeneratorTool"/>
130
			<Tool
158
			<Tool
131
				Name="VCXMLDataGeneratorTool"/>
159
				Name="VCWebDeploymentTool"/>
132
			<Tool
-
 
133
				Name="VCManagedWrapperGeneratorTool"/>
-
 
134
			<Tool
-
 
135
				Name="VCAuxiliaryManagedWrapperGeneratorTool"/>
-
 
136
		</Configuration>
160
		</Configuration>
137
	</Configurations>
161
	</Configurations>
138
	<References>
-
 
139
		<ProjectReference
-
 
140
			ReferencedProjectIdentifier="{17922B70-84C0-4420-8076-816FFC7F574B}"
-
 
141
			Name="Geometry"/>
-
 
142
		<ProjectReference
-
 
143
			ReferencedProjectIdentifier="{647C5D37-B17E-4697-866B-437DCAF07922}"
-
 
144
			Name="HMesh"/>
-
 
145
	</References>
-
 
146
	<Files>
162
	<Files>
147
		<Filter
163
		<Filter
148
			Name="Source Files"
164
			Name="Source Files"
149
			Filter="cpp;c;cxx;def;odl;idl;hpj;bat;asm;asmx"
165
			Filter="cpp;cxx;cc;C;c">
150
			UniqueIdentifier="{4FC737F1-C7A5-4376-A066-2A32D752A2FF}">
-
 
151
			<File
166
			<File
152
				RelativePath=".\build_manifold.cpp">
167
				RelativePath="build_manifold.cpp">
153
			</File>
168
			</File>
154
			<File
169
			<File
155
				RelativePath=".\caps_and_needles.cpp">
170
				RelativePath="caps_and_needles.cpp">
156
			</File>
171
			</File>
157
			<File
172
			<File
158
				RelativePath=".\mesh_optimization.cpp">
173
				RelativePath="mesh_optimization.cpp">
159
			</File>
174
			</File>
160
			<File
175
			<File
161
				RelativePath=".\obj_save.cpp">
176
				RelativePath="obj_save.cpp">
162
			</File>
177
			</File>
163
			<File
178
			<File
164
				RelativePath=".\quadric_simplify.cpp">
179
				RelativePath="quadric_simplify.cpp">
165
			</File>
180
			</File>
166
			<File
181
			<File
167
				RelativePath=".\refine_edges.cpp">
182
				RelativePath="refine_edges.cpp">
168
			</File>
183
			</File>
169
			<File
184
			<File
170
				RelativePath=".\smooth.cpp">
185
				RelativePath="smooth.cpp">
171
			</File>
186
			</File>
172
			<File
187
			<File
173
				RelativePath=".\triangulate.cpp">
188
				RelativePath="triangulate.cpp">
174
			</File>
189
			</File>
175
			<File
190
			<File
176
				RelativePath=".\triangulate_face_order.cpp">
191
				RelativePath="triangulate_face_order.cpp">
177
			</File>
192
			</File>
178
			<File
193
			<File
179
				RelativePath=".\x3d_load.cpp">
194
				RelativePath="x3d_load.cpp">
180
			</File>
195
			</File>
181
			<File
196
			<File
182
				RelativePath=".\x3d_save.cpp">
197
				RelativePath="x3d_save.cpp">
183
			</File>
198
			</File>
184
		</Filter>
199
		</Filter>
185
		<Filter
200
		<Filter
186
			Name="Header Files"
201
			Name="Header Files"
187
			Filter="h;hpp;hxx;hm;inl;inc;xsd"
202
			Filter="h;hpp;hxx;hh">
188
			UniqueIdentifier="{93995380-89BD-4b04-88EB-625FBE52EBFB}">
-
 
189
			<File
203
			<File
190
				RelativePath=".\build_manifold.h">
204
				RelativePath="build_manifold.h">
191
			</File>
205
			</File>
192
			<File
206
			<File
193
				RelativePath=".\caps_and_needles.h">
207
				RelativePath="caps_and_needles.h">
194
			</File>
208
			</File>
195
			<File
209
			<File
196
				RelativePath=".\mesh_optimization.h">
210
				RelativePath="mesh_optimization.h">
197
			</File>
211
			</File>
198
			<File
212
			<File
199
				RelativePath=".\obj_save.h">
213
				RelativePath="obj_save.h">
200
			</File>
214
			</File>
201
			<File
215
			<File
202
				RelativePath=".\quadric_simplify.h">
216
				RelativePath="quadric_simplify.h">
203
			</File>
217
			</File>
204
			<File
218
			<File
205
				RelativePath=".\refine_edges.h">
219
				RelativePath="refine_edges.h">
206
			</File>
220
			</File>
207
			<File
221
			<File
208
				RelativePath=".\smooth.h">
222
				RelativePath="smooth.h">
209
			</File>
223
			</File>
210
			<File
224
			<File
211
				RelativePath=".\triangulate.h">
225
				RelativePath="triangulate.h">
212
			</File>
226
			</File>
213
			<File
227
			<File
214
				RelativePath=".\x3d_load.h">
228
				RelativePath="x3d_load.h">
215
			</File>
229
			</File>
216
			<File
230
			<File
217
				RelativePath=".\x3d_save.h">
231
				RelativePath="x3d_save.h">
218
			</File>
232
			</File>
219
		</Filter>
233
		</Filter>
220
	</Files>
234
	</Files>
221
	<Globals>
235
	<Globals>
222
	</Globals>
236
	</Globals>